1st photo is probably gold finger card. It's definitely not ram.

Middle pic depends on back sides but looks peripheral to me as well

Sheets like that that are light and clean I tend to toss in with my gold fingers. Just cut off anything not gold like ICs and capacitors.
If you can't get it 100% clean I'd toss it with cell or telco. It's not something that is dealt with daily and unless you have hundreds of them it will probably wind up in cell class boards (dirty) or gold fingers (clean) on site anyway.
Again I tend to cut any extras off and toss them in fingers with gold flatwire ends. I get lots of gold ones like this from cameras and cell phones.
